V-T If one thing in a situation overrides other things, it is more important than they are. 比…更重要
The welfare of a child should always override the wishes of its parents.
孩子的幸福应该永远比其父母的心愿更重要。
V-T If someone in authority overrides a person or their decisions, they cancel their decisions. 推翻
The president vetoed the bill, and the Senate failed by a single vote to override his veto.
总统否决了议案,而参议院因一票之差未能推翻他的否决。
N-COUNT An override is an attempt to cancel someone's decisions by using your authority over them or by gaining more votes than they do in an election or contest. 推翻 [美国英语]
The bill now goes to the House where an override vote is expected to fail.
议案现在到了众议院,预计在这里推翻表决会失败。
The chairman overrode the committee's objections and signed the agreement.
主席不顾委员会的反对,径行签署了协议。
